Standard Chartered has signed a multi-year agreement with Earthport, a cross-border payments services provider, to extend its International Automated Clearing House (IACH) reach across 50 markets.

Integration with Earthport’s suite of validation services, predictable settlement dates and transaction reporting will benefit the bank’s clients from seamless access to a wider local clearing networks.

The alliance will build on Standard Chartered’s IACH payments solution that efficiently executes high-volume cross-border payments like payroll, dividend and other statutory payments for clients across Asia, Africa and the Middle East and will expand its coverage globally.

Karin Flinspach, head of cash products and transaction banking at Standard Chartered, said: "This alliance with Earthport increases the Bank’s coverage to better support our clients’ payment needs across our footprint.

"Our corporate, institutional and retail clients are looking for convenient ways to make cross-border and cross currency payments in a predictable and transparent manner; International ACH provides them with just that."
